Easy hiking trails in Pinchot State Forest traverse a diverse landscape of glaciated hills, valleys, and mixed hardwood forests. This region in northeastern Pennsylvania features freshwater streams, rocky ridges, and unique wetland ecosystems. The forest spans approximately 53,000 acres, offering varied terrain for outdoor exploration.

Moon Lake State Forest Natural Area is a beautiful outdoor playground for nature lovers. The multi-use trails are a hotspot for mountain biking, with plenty of trails for hiking. There is a beautiful lake teeming with trout in the park's center, several campgrounds, and open fields with lots of wildflowers. It's a fantastic location, offering something for everyone.

Seven Tubs is named after the seven glacially cuts pools in the rocks. Wheelbarrow Run flows across the pools creating an inviting place to swim and beautiful scenery.

Moon Lake State Forest Natural Area is a great little MTB spot in Luzerne County. While you won't find any epic downhills you will have some great singletrack maintained by the local Moon Lake Trail Crew. They've done a great job setting up some fun routes over the relatively flat terrain. And while there's nothing too technical you will find enough rough & rocky sections to keep you on your toes.

Moon Lake is a 48-acre, spring fed lake in the middle of a state forest. This brings all kinds of outdoor enthusiasts to its shores throughout the year. The lake itself is popular for fishing and kayaking, while the surrounding park brings in hikers, mountain bikers, and campers.

Frequently Asked Questions

How many easy hiking trails are available in Pinchot State Forest?

Pinchot State Forest offers a wide selection of easy hiking trails, with over 40 routes specifically categorized as easy. In total, there are more than 70 hiking routes to explore across varying difficulty levels.

Are there any easy loop trails in Pinchot State Forest?

Yes, Pinchot State Forest features several easy loop trails. A popular option is the Moon Lake loop, which is 4.2 miles long and offers serene views around the 48-acre Moon Lake. Another short and accessible loop is the Seven Tubs Main Loop, a 0.4-mile path through an area known for its impressive waterfalls and natural potholes.

What kind of natural features can I expect to see on easy hikes in Pinchot State Forest?

Easy hikes in Pinchot State Forest showcase a diverse landscape. You'll encounter glaciated hills, mixed hardwood forests, and unique wetland ecosystems. Notable natural features include freshwater streams, rocky ridges, and specific areas like the Spruce Swamp Natural Area with its rare glacial bog. Waterfalls are also a highlight, such as those found at Choke Creek Falls and the Seven Tubs Recreation Area.

Are there any trails with viewpoints or scenic overlooks suitable for easy hikes?

While many trails offer beautiful forest scenery, the Rock with a View Trail is a great easy option specifically known for its scenic vistas. Additionally, the Moon Lake loop provides picturesque views of Moon Lake and its surroundings.

What are some family-friendly easy hikes in Pinchot State Forest?

For families, the Seven Tubs Main Loop is an excellent choice due to its short length (0.4 miles) and captivating waterfalls and potholes. The Lower and Upper Juno Loop via Roaring Brook Trail is another accessible option at 2.1 miles, offering a pleasant forest walk suitable for most ages.

Are there any specific attractions or landmarks to look out for on easy trails?

Yes, several attractions enhance the easy hiking experience. You can visit Moon Lake and the surrounding Moon Lake State Forest Recreation Area, which is accessible via the Moon Lake loop. The Seven Tubs Recreation Area is a major highlight with its distinctive waterfalls and rock formations. Additionally, Choke Creek Falls is a striking waterfall located within the forest.

What is the best time of year to visit Pinchot State Forest for easy hikes?

Pinchot State Forest offers enjoyable easy hiking experiences throughout the year. Spring brings lush greenery and blooming wildflowers, while autumn provides spectacular fall foliage. Summer is ideal for enjoying the cool forest canopy, and even winter can be beautiful for snowshoeing or quiet walks, though some trails might require more appropriate gear.

Are there any easy trails that feature waterfalls?

Absolutely. The Seven Tubs Main Loop is a short and easy trail that takes you directly through the Seven Tubs Recreation Area, famous for its impressive waterfalls and natural potholes. Another easy route, Watres Falls, leads to a beautiful waterfall feature.

What kind of wildlife might I see on an easy hike in Pinchot State Forest?

While hiking easy trails, you might encounter a variety of wildlife. The forest is home to white-tailed deer, wild turkeys, and various bird species. Black bears are also present, so it's always wise to be aware of your surroundings and follow wildlife safety guidelines.
